使用此存储过程可以清晰地查看各个表空间的大小、数据行数以及使用频率等详细信息。
SQL数据库表信息查询存储过程获取
相关推荐
SQL Server 数据库表结构信息获取
PowerBuilder 6.5 可以通过查询 SQL Server 系统表获取数据库中每个表的结构信息,包括字段名、数据类型、长度等。
SQLServer
3
2024-05-21
详解SQL Server数据库死锁信息获取过程
这是一个经典的存储过程,用于获取SQL Server数据库中发生死锁的详细信息,以及引起死锁的相关进程。执行此存储过程需要具备数据库超级管理员权限。
SQLServer
0
2024-08-22
使用SQL查询删除所有表及存储过程
以下是部分代码示例:删除外键约束DECLARE c1 cursor for select 'alter table ['+ object_name(parent_obj) + '] drop constraint ['+name+']; ' from sysobjects where xtype = 'F' open c1 declare @c1 varchar(8000) fetch next from c1 into @c1 while(@@fetch_status=0) begin exec(@c1) fetch next from c1 into @c1 end close c1 deallocate c1 --删除表DECLARE c2 cursor for select 'drop table ['+name +']; ' from sysobjects where xtype = 'u' open c2 declare @c2 varchar(8000) fetch next from c2 into @c2 while
SQLServer
2
2024-07-17
SQL Server 死锁查询存储过程
在 SQL Server 中,您可以使用系统存储过程来获取死锁信息。其中,sp_who2 可以显示当前活动进程,并标识哪些进程被阻塞,以及被哪些进程阻塞。
此外,您可以启用跟踪标志 1204,它将死锁信息记录到 SQL Server 错误日志和事件查看器。
以下是一些常用的死锁监控方法:
使用 SQL Server Profiler 跟踪特定事件,例如 Deadlock 事件。
使用系统动态管理视图(DMV),例如 sys.dm_tran_locks 和 sys.dm_exec_requests,查询死锁相关信息。
通过结合使用这些工具和方法,您可以有效地识别和解决 SQL Server 中的死锁问题。
SQLServer
7
2024-05-23
优化数据库查询与存储过程设计
系统性能的关键点之一是优化应用中使用的数据库查询语句。本章探讨了有效的应用设计、查询优化技术以及索引的设计与调整。此外,我们还简要介绍了开放式数据库连接(ODBC)技术,该技术可显著提升多次执行相同 SQL 查询的应用性能。
MySQL
0
2024-08-26
SQL查询与存储过程分类详解
在SQL Server 2005中,存储过程可以根据功能和实现方式分为几类:系统存储过程、扩展存储过程和用户自定义存储过程。每种存储过程在T-SQL和CLR环境下均有不同应用,CLR存储过程通过扩展功能提供更灵活的处理选项。索引和触发器作为SQL查询的重要组成部分,能够优化数据库性能并实现数据逻辑上的完整性。
SQLServer
0
2024-08-18
SQL 2012数据库解密存储过程
SQL 2012的数据库解密存储过程提供了绝对的安全性,用户可以在登录后通过DAC模式进行访问。
SQLServer
0
2024-09-18
在Excel中访问SQL数据库的视图、表和存储过程
摘要:Excel作为管理工作中广泛使用的工具,提供了从SQL数据库中直接获取数据的便利性。探讨了如何在Excel中利用用户编写的视图和存储过程,轻松访问SQL服务器中的数据表。
SQLServer
2
2024-07-19
SQL 2005数据库中实现纵向表横向输出的存储过程
设计一个存储过程,能够智能探测字段数量,并在SQL 2005数据库中实现纵向表横向输出。
SQLServer
1
2024-07-27